President Bola Tinubu and the Southern governors have congratulated Governor Monday Okpebholo of Edo State on the affirmation of his election by the Supreme Court.
The President, through his spokesman, Bayo Onanuga, asked Governor Okpebholo to be magnanimous in victory and rally the citizens of Edo across divides towards a singular vision of advancing the state’s development.
The President advised Okpebholo to accelerate the delivery of exceptional services and good governance to the people of Edo State, now that the governor has cleared the legal hurdles.

Also the Chairman of the Southern Governors’ Forum (SGF) and Ogun State Governor, Prince Dapo Abiodun, has described the Supreme Court’s validation of Edo State Governor Monday Okpebholo’s governorship election as a well-deserved victory.
Abiodun, who stated this in a statement issued on behalf of the forum in Abeokuta, Ogun State, on Thursday, said the verdict had laid to rest any insinuation that the victory of Okpebholo, who won the September 21, 2024, governorship election with 291,667 votes, defeating his closest challenger, Asue Ighodalo, who garnered 247,655 votes, was a fluke.
He said that with the apex court’s verdict, the Edo State Governor now has the opportunity to devote full attention to actualizing the agenda for which the Edo electorate gave him an overwhelming mandate, without any political distractions.
He said: “On behalf of my brothers in the Southern Governors’ Forum (SGF), I heartily welcome the verdict of the Supreme Court today, Thursday, affirming what the Edo State people and Nigerians have known all along, namely that on September 21, 2024, Edo State voters gave Governor Monday Okpebholo a mandate to pilot their affairs for the next four years.
“The verdict shows that, as announced by the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) and earlier validated by the Election Petitions Tribunal and the Court of Appeal, the legitimacy of Governor Okpebholo’s mandate cannot be questioned.
